Butterfly Network Advances AI-Powered Aortic Valve and Aorta Screening with New Research and Training Tools

BURLINGTON, Mass. & NEW YORK--(BUSINESS WIRE)--Butterfly Network, Inc. (NYSE: BFLY), a digital health company transforming care with handheld, whole-body ultrasound and intuitive software, today announced its role in new research demonstrating the potential for machine learning (ML) models to support early detection of aortic stenosis (AS) using handheld ultrasound devices.
